The phrase "a document that outlines" is correct and usable in written English.
You can use it when referring to a written text that provides a summary or a detailed description of a particular subject or plan.
Example: "The report is a document that outlines the company's strategic goals for the upcoming year."
Alternatives: "a paper that details" or "a text that describes".
